Just like Panera! Broccoli and Cheddar soup!
Ingredients:
1 tablespoon melted butter
1/2 medium chopped onion
1/4 cup melted butter
1/4 cup flour
2 cups half-and-half cream
2 cups chicken stock
1/2 lb fresh broccoli
1 cup carrot, julienned
1/4 teaspoon nutmeg
8 ounces grated sharp cheddar cheese
salt and pepper
Directions:
1. Sauté onion in butter. Set aside.
2. Cook melted butter and flour using a whisk over medium heat for 3-5 minutes. Stir constantly and add the half & half.
3. Add the chicken stock. Simmer for 20 minutes.
4. Add the broccoli, carrots and onions. Cook over low heat 20-25 minutes.
5. Add salt and pepper. Can be puréed in a blender but I don’t. Return to heat and add cheese. Stir in nutmeg.

Redbull Smoothie!
**I used to go to a local smoothie shop and get a redbull smoothie every morning before school. Ever since I moved away, I've been trying to recreate it. This is the closest I've gotten.** What you'll need:
1 can redbull
1 banana, chopped up and frozen
1 1/2 cups strawberries, chopped up and frozen
1 packet peach flavored yogurt
How to make it:
Put all ingredients into a blender
Blend until smooth
Add ice if needed
Thats it! And it's soooo good. You can experiment with different flavored yogurts, or different frozen fruit, just make sure it always equals 2 cups.

Stuffed shells
**This was submitted by esthermontanez**
What you'll need!
2 5 oz bag of hormel pepperoni minis
1 box of jumbo shells (they last me about 2-3 “recipes”)
marinara sauce (i buy preggo, the mushroom one, and the big bottle because i make spaghetti and pasta too)
1 can of mushrooms
1-2 bags shredded mozzarella cheese
How to make it!:
Mix the pepperoni, mushrooms, some cheese, and some sauce while the shells are cooking (i usually make 10-12 shells for one meal) and preheat the over to 350. Then once the shells are cooked, run them under cold water a bit to cool them down for handling. Stuff the mixture into the shells and line them up on a baking tray. put sauce over them and a layer of cheese then put them in the oven for 15 mins until the cheese is bubbly. Enjoy!
Grilled Chicken
What you'll need:
1 cup water
1/4 cup soy sauce
1/4 cup worsteshire sauce
1/3 cup lemon juice
dash of salt and pepper
1 tbs minced garlic
2 tbs mustard
washed chicken pieces
How to make it:
Combine water, soy sauce, worsteshire sauce, lemon juice, salt & pepper, garlic, and mustard in a medium sized bowl. Whisk together and pour into large zipper bag.
Add your chicken, and refrigerate over night, or atleast 4 hours prior to grilling.
Put Chicken on heated grill for 7 minutes.
Flip chicken, baste with marinade, and grill for another 7-9 minutes.
Thats it!
I found this marinade online and Michael and I were very impressed with it. The lemon was kind of strong, so if you're not a big fan of lemon flavor, reduce it a little bit. Our chicken came out perfectly cooked and very juicy! I made frozen corn and peas to go on the side. It was DELICIOUS.
**This recipe says it's "Red Lobster Cheddar Bay Biscuits" but they're not quite right. They're still a little thick in the middle instead of light and airy like red lobsters. Still delicious though!
Cheddar Biscuits
What you'll need:
4 cups bisquik mix
1/2 cup sharp cheddar cheese
1 1/3 cups water
1/2 cup butter
1/8 tsp onion powder
1/8 tsp garlic powder
1/2 tsp parsley
dash of salt and pepper
How to make it!
Preheat oven to 375.
Mix together bisquik, water, and cheese until dough-like.
Space evenly on a cookie sheet and bake for 13-15 minutes.
Melt butter in the microwave.
Add garlic powder, onion powder, salt, pepper, and parsley.
When biscuits come out of the oven, brush immediately with melted butter mixture.
Enjoy!
The original recipe said to cook for 10-12 minutes but when i checked them they looked exactly like they did when i put them in the oven. the first batch took 16 minutes, but i made them way too big. the second batch came out better. Like i said, they're not red lobster's, but they're still pretty damn good :)

Mug Brownie!
What you'll need:
4 tablespoons flour
4 tablespoons sugar
2 tablespoons cocoa powder
a dash of salt
2 tablespoons oil
2 tablespoons water
How to make it!
Combine dry ingredients in a mug. mix well.
Stir in water and oil.
Microwave for 1 minute and 15 seconds.
Thats it! The brownie should look a little wet in the middle. Your brownie will be more cake-y than fudge-y.This is amazing for a quick dessert when you don't want to make an entire pan of brownies. You can throw in a handful of chocolate chips, or top with a scoop of ice cream as well. It'll cure any chocolate craving, and it's sooo easy. The best part is, No egg! So you can eat a little bit before you throw it in the microwave. Just as good ;) Enjoy!
Beef and Tomato Sauce Pasta
What you'll need:
1 15oz can tomato sauce
1/3 cup butter
1 tablespoon minced garlic
1/2 lb ground beef
1 can mushrooms
egg noodles
pepper, italian seasoning, onion powder, garlic powder, and worsteshire
How to make it!
Boil water. Add noodles and cook until tender. Drain.
Meanwhile, melt butter in a sauce pan and add tomato sauce. let simmer.
Brown ground beef and add minced garlic.
Pour ground breef, minced garlic, and can of mushrooms into sauce.
Add pepper, italian seasoning, onion powder, garlic powder, and worsteshire to taste. (I used salted butter, so there was no need to add any more salt)
Pour sauce over noodles and Enjoy!
I found this recipe online, and used it as a base. After reading over the comments, i decided to add ground beef, mushrooms, and garlic. The sauce was still a little bland, so i grabbed some of my favorite spices, and just kept adding until it tasted how i wanted. The fun part of this recipe is you can make it a ton of different ways!
Lasagna!
What you'll need:
1 15oz tub ricotta cheese
2 cups mozarella cheese
lasagna noodles
parsley
salt & pepper
1 egg
parmesan cheese
1 jar spaghetti sauce (I used bertolli, garlic basil and olive oil)
1 lb ground beef
1 can mushrooms
How to make it!
Preheat oven to 400.
Brown ground beef in a skillet, drain.
Heat jar of sauce in a pot and add ground beef and mushrooms.
In a large bowl, mix ricotta cheese, 1 1/2 cups mozzarella cheese, a pinch of parmesan, egg, and a dash of salt, pepper, and parsley.
In a large baking dish, start with a thin layer of sauce, then put 3 (uncooked)lasagna noodles on top, a layer of ricotta cheese mixture, then sauce again. Repeat 2-3 times, ending with sauce and top with remaining mozzarella cheese.
Cover with aluminum foil and bake for 30-40 minutes or until bubbling and cheese is melted/ noodles are soft.
Let cool and serve!
When i used an entire pound of ground beef, my sauce came out very chunky. I like all the meat, but if you prefer more sauce, go with a jar and a half. Also, i love mushrooms, so i put them in everything but you can easily omit them. You can add bell peppers or onions to your taste. Also, i made this for 6 adults and had just enough for everyone. If i had made it for just husband and I, we would have had pleanty left over. I hope you like it!

Maple Bacon Popcorn
What you'll need:
1 cup pop corn (I use kettle corn)
4 strips bacon
maple syrup
How to make it!
Fry bacon in a skillet. Don't drain the fat! Set bacon aside, and crumble.
Pour bacon fat in a quart sized pot. Add popcorn on high heat. Once popcorn starts popping continuously, turn to low and let popcorn finish popping.
Transfer popcorn to a large bowl and mix in bacon and syrup to taste.
Thats it! It's fairly easy and really yummy! I use the regular sized Orville Redenbachers kettle corn, and just cut it out of the package and pour the popcorn and oil into the pan with bacon fat. Enjoy!

Potato, Egg, Chorizo, and Cheese breakfast burrito
What you'll need:
2 eggs
milk
1 diced potato
chorizo
shredded muenster cheese (or whatever cheese you like)
tortilla
How to cook it!
Season potatos to taste (I use salt, pepper, and penzy's spices "Mural of Flavor" and place in skillet of hot oil.
put as much chorizo as you like in a skillet and seperate with a fork.
whisk two eggs and a splash of milk in a bowl, then add to chorizo until eggs are scrambled and chorizo is cooked (it will be slightly darker in color).
put chorizo, egg, and potato on the tortilla and top with cheese. Roll up tortilla, and enjoy!
I think chorizo has a better flavor than sausage, and it's michael's favorite as well. Always start the potatos first because they take longer to cook. I usually end up with a bunch left over so i just put them on the side. Also, i just use whatever cheese i have on hand. This morning it was muenster, but it doesn't make that much of a difference. It's a fairly quick and very yummy breakfast! :)
Beef or Cheese Enchiladas
**These are not enchiladas that you get a restaurant. These are authentic enchiladas you would find in mexico. Also, this recipe is slightly more difficult, but once you get it down, you can whip them up in no time! It's also my husbands absolute favorite!**
What you'll need:
1 bag of dried new mexico chili pods (Guadajillo peppers)
1 cans of tomato sauce
corn tortillas
oil
shredded muenster cheese
ground beef
How to cook it!
Boil 5-6 chili pods in a large pot until tender. Once cool, pull of stems. Put chilis in a blender with a can of tomato sauce.
Once blended, pour in a strainer over large bowl. The sauce is thick, so you will need to use a large spoon to push the sauce through. Throw away seeds and skins.
Brown ground beef in a skillet and set aside.
Heat oil in a skillet at medium heat.
Dip corn tortilla in the sauce and fry in hot oil until tender, flipping once.
remove tortilla from skillet, add ground beef and cheese, and roll up.
Top with muenster cheese.
Continue 4-7 until you have enough enchiladas for everyone.
Refrigerate the remaining sauce for next time!
Like i said at the begining, this one is a little more difficult. The sauce is the hard part. Once that is over with it's fairly simple. Theres a couple of tricks I've learned from making these quite a few times. 1. more chilis, more heat. Michael even likes to add crushed red peppers to his. 2. the tortillas tear very easily, and are VERY hot. I roll them with a fork. They don't always come out pretty, but they're definitely delicious.
Chicken Parmesan!
What you'll need:
- chicken breast sliced thin (however much you need)
- 1 egg, beaten
- Italian style bread crumbs (I use progresso panko crispy breadcrumbs, italian style)
- olive oil
-spaghetti sauce (I use bertolli, olive oil, basil and garlic)
-mozzarella cheese
How to cook it!
1. Pre-heat oven to 400F. Cut chicken into thin slices or beat thin.
2. Dip the chicken in egg and roll in the breadcrumbs.
3. place chicken in skillet of heated oil and cook until browned on both sides.
4. Pour a thin layer of spaghetti sauce in a large baking dish. Arrange chicken in dish, and top each piece with mozzarella cheese.
5. Cover with aluminum foil and bake until chicken is cooked through, about 45 minutes.
All done! I put mine over spaghetti noodles. Also, if you have a spaghetti sauce recipe that you like, use it! I just use the stuff in a jar because i haven't found a spaghetti sauce recipe that i really like. Let me know what you think!
